Avery


Avery.jpg
Race: Human

Gender: Male

Location: Britain

Alignment: Good

Status: Living

Avery was an official of the Royal Guard. Whether he still has that status is not yet known.

He appears to have had several assignments in his career. He was the Royal Guard field commander when the Blackrock Detector blew a hole in the fabric of reality. He was assigned to track down the remaining members of the Followers of Armageddon. Finally, he was fingered as a traitor by Casca, and was for awhile imprisoned, alongside Ricardo the Thief.

From what we can tell of his character, he is a competent officer who follows orders well. However, he does not appear to be overly smart, and had the unenviable task of denying the Shadowlords' involvement in the Blackrock Detector matter, despite clear evidence of their involvement. This made him appear perhaps even dumber than he actually was. Combined with the strangely-colored and strangely-ineffectual armor he was seen wearing during this period, he aroused suspicion in many. This suspicion made it frightfully easy to believe Casca's accusations of treachery. We now, however, know that these accusations were false.

Avery spent many years in hiding, recovering from his ordeal, and occasionally surfaces in a tavern. He was present, however, for King Blackthorn's inauguration.
